Geschiedenis
Bradshaw had been a socialist since his youth and had joined the Communist Party of Great Britain in the early 1930s. In 1955, Bradshaw won the commission to design the Tomb of Karl Marx at his burial place in Highgate Cemetery. Bradshaw designed the whole of Marx's monument including the plinth and the calligraphy of the texts on the monument, but did not sign the finished work. The tomb was designated a Grade I listed monument in 1974.
